Medusa is an open-source interactive disassembler for analyzing and reverse engineering binary programs. It features an intuitive user interface, integration with debuggers, and advanced code analysis capabilities.

OpenLDAP is an open source implementation of the Lightweight Directory Access Protocol (LDAP). It allows users to access and maintain distributed directory information over a network. Often used as a central authentication repository for Linux/UNIX networks.
